Bio

Julianna Grant, Attorney at Law for Collins Family & Elder Law Group, is based in the Dilworth office in Charlotte, NC.

Julianna was born in Lexington, Kentucky but grew up in the Outer Banks of North Carolina. She received degrees in both Agribusiness Management and Political Science from North Carolina State University. During her time at NC State, Julianna competed on the university’s equestrian team, fostering her passion for horseback riding and love for competition.

From a young age, Julianna knew she wanted to pursue a career in law focused on helping and advocating for others. Julianna attended the University of Kentucky J. David Rosenberg College of Law in Lexington, Kentucky. While in law school, she was a member of the Kentucky Journal of Equine, Agriculture, and Natural Resources Law, acted as secretary of the college’s mock trial organization, and was involved with numerous student organizations. Through these experiences, Julianna found her passion for client advocacy, especially through the process of litigation. She focused her courses on civil litigation, including the practice of family law. Julianna became licensed to practice law in North Carolina in 2023.

Experience and Scope of Practice

Julianna is skilled in civil litigation and previously practiced as a civil defense attorney at a large insurance and business defense firm. In this role, Julianna litigated numerous cases in Mecklenburg and surrounding counties. She is well versed in all stages of the life of a case, from the initial pleadings, through discovery, to the ultimate resolution.

Julianna represents clients in family law matters including separation agreements, divorce, domestic violence, custody, and child support.
